You may think that your knife
will impale my back
glide right in and you will win
And you may think that I
will become your new
blade, to slice into your
next victim, to shed the
tears upon which you
seem to feed
But what you didn't know
is that my back is burning
and your blade is made
of snow the color of blood
It will melt all over your
hands, dripping at
your feet
leaving stained tracks
back to your lips
and the lies that fall
from the spaces between
your sharpened teeth
You should flee
when I turn to meet
your eyes, for today,
vengeance belongs
to me
